Georgia reveals main importers of its hazelnuts

Georgia has exported up to 13,000 tons of hazelnuts worth $59.4 million from August 2021, Trend reports, referring to the Facebook publication of the Ministry of Agriculture of Georgia.

The volume of hazelnut exports during the reporting period of 2021increased by 35 percent (3,300 tons), compared to the same period of 2020/2021, while the value of exports increased by 12 percent ($6.3 million).

According to the ministry, Georgian hazelnuts are mainly exported to European countries, as well as to neighboring countries.

TOP 10 importers of Georgian hazelnuts:

Italy – 5,549 tons;

Germany – 2,222 tons;

Armenia – 788 tons;

China – 680 tons;

Spain – 402 tons;

Czech Republic – 401 tons;

Poland – 315 tons;

Ukraine – 256 tons;

Russia – 252 tons;

Lithuania – 218 tons.

The Ministry of Agriculture notes that since 2016, as a result of the spread of marble bugs and fungal diseases, the production of hazelnuts and its exports began to decline and in 2018 reached a minimum of 17,000 tons.

According to the ministry, the hazelnut harvest in 2021 is of high quality due to active and purposeful work on the pest extermination. It is planned to collect about 65,000-70,000 tons the export potential of which is $150 million.
